Understanding Poverty

Poverty is a complex and multifaceted issue that affects millions of people worldwide. As we begin our advocacy journey, we recognize that poverty is often characterized by:

  • Lack of Income: Insufficient income to meet basic needs such as food, shelter, and healthcare.
  • Social Exclusion: Limited access to education, employment, healthcare, and social services, leading to marginalization and social exclusion.
  • Vulnerability: Exposure to risks such as unemployment, illness, and natural disasters without adequate resources to cope or recover.
  • Inequality: Disparities in wealth, power, and opportunities that perpetuate cycles of poverty across generations.

Our Approach to Combating Poverty

Globalgood Corporation’s approach to combating poverty is holistic and multi-dimensional. As a newly established organization, our focus is on laying the groundwork for both immediate relief and long-term solutions. We understand that sustainable poverty reduction requires addressing systemic issues such as inequality, lack of access to education and healthcare, and economic instability.

Key Focus Areas

1. Economic Empowerment

  • We aim to provide individuals and communities with the tools, resources, and opportunities they need to achieve economic independence. This includes plans to establish programs for microloans, vocational training, entrepreneurship, and financial literacy education.

2. Education and Skill Development

  • Education is one of the most powerful tools for breaking the cycle of poverty. Our initiatives will focus on improving access to quality education for children and adults, particularly in underserved communities. We plan to offer skill development programs that prepare individuals for better-paying jobs and entrepreneurial opportunities.

3. Access to Healthcare

  • Healthcare is a fundamental human right, yet millions of people lack access to basic medical services. We are committed to improving healthcare access in impoverished communities by supporting local clinics, providing medical supplies, and advocating for healthcare policies that prioritize the needs of the poor.

4. Social Safety Nets

  • We advocate for the implementation of social safety nets, such as unemployment benefits, food assistance programs, and housing support, to protect vulnerable populations from falling into deeper poverty. These programs are essential to providing a lifeline for those facing economic hardship.

5. Advocacy for Fair Economic Policies

  • We work to influence policy at the local, national, and international levels to ensure that economic systems are fair and inclusive. This includes advocating for progressive tax policies, living wages, and social protection measures that support the poor and reduce inequality.

6. Preservation of Income Already Earned

  • A crucial aspect of poverty alleviation is ensuring that individuals can retain and grow the income they have already earned. We advocate for policies and programs that protect against inflation, devaluation, and other economic factors that erode purchasing power. This includes promoting access to secure savings options, financial education, and investments that provide stability and growth for individuals and communities.

Our Initiatives

As a new organization, our initiatives are in the early stages of development, but we are committed to making a significant impact in the following areas:

1. Microfinance and Small Business Support

  • We are developing microfinance programs to offer small loans to entrepreneurs in impoverished communities, enabling them to start or expand businesses. By supporting local entrepreneurship, we aim to help create jobs, boost local economies, and provide families with a stable source of income.

2. Educational Scholarships and Support Programs

  • We plan to provide scholarships and educational support to children and youth from low-income families, helping them access quality education and pursue higher education opportunities. Our programs will include after-school tutoring, mentorship, and school supply donations.

3. Healthcare Access Projects

  • Globalgood Corporation is working on partnerships with local healthcare providers to establish and support clinics in underserved areas. We aim to run mobile health units that bring essential medical services to remote communities, ensuring that even the most marginalized populations receive the care they need.

4. Food Security and Nutrition Programs

  • To combat hunger and malnutrition, we are planning food security programs that will provide nutritious meals to children and families in need. We also intend to support community gardens and sustainable agriculture initiatives that help communities grow their own food and improve long-term food security.

5. Housing and Shelter Initiatives

  • We are beginning to explore initiatives to provide safe and affordable housing for those living in poverty. This includes plans to build and renovate homes, support homeless shelters, and advocate for policies that address housing affordability and homelessness.

6. Income Preservation Programs

  • We support the development of initiatives that will help individuals preserve the value of their income over time, such as inflation-protected savings accounts, financial education workshops, and access to low-risk investment opportunities. These programs are designed to ensure that people can safeguard their earnings and build a more secure financial future.
